oracle数据库备份(oracle数据库备份恢复的过程和方法)

2023-04-29T01:06:08

Oracle数据库备份恢复的过程和方法

概述

oracle数据库备份(oracle数据库备份恢复的过程和方法)

数据库备份是数据库管理中非常重要的一环。对于Oracle数据库的备份恢复,大致分为以下几个步骤:确定备份策略、选择备份工具、备份数据库、测试备份、备份恢复。

确定备份策略

oracle数据库备份(oracle数据库备份恢复的过程和方法)

Oracle数据库备份策略相对于其他数据库,可以说是一个很长的话题。需要考虑的因素有:业务风险、数据增长率、备份设备容量、备份时间、备份方式、备份目标等等。具体的策略应该由DBA结合业务需求、技术条件、预算等多个方面进行平衡,最终确定一套合适的备份策略。

需要注意的是,备份策略需要经常评估和修改,以适应数据和业务的增长和变化。

选择备份工具

oracle数据库备份(oracle数据库备份恢复的过程和方法)

常见的Oracle备份工具有RMAN、导出、数据泵等。RMAN是Oracle官方提供的备份和恢复工具,具有备份速度快、精细度高等优点。另外两个备份方式则比较适合数据迁移和小规模数据备份。DBA需要结合备份策略选择合适的备份工具。

备份数据库

oracle数据库备份(oracle数据库备份恢复的过程和方法)

选择好备份工具后,接下来就是执行备份。备份时需要注意以下几点:

  • 备份对象的选择:可以是整个数据库、特定表空间、特定数据文件等。
  • 备份方式的选择:可以是完全备份、增量备份、差异备份等。
  • 备份时的并发影响:备份时如果影响了业务应用的性能,则需要进行调整。

测试备份

oracle数据库备份(oracle数据库备份恢复的过程和方法)

备份完成后,需要对备份文件进行验证,以确保备份文件完整、可用。测试备份应该包括拷贝备份文件、恢复备份文件、检查数据等等操作。DBA需要根据测试结果进行备份的调整和修改。

备份恢复

oracle数据库备份(oracle数据库备份恢复的过程和方法)

备份恢复是数据库备份的重头戏,也是备份工作的最终目的。在进行恢复操作时,DBA需要注意以下几点:

  • 恢复点的选择:恢复到哪个时间点,对于业务运行的影响如何。
  • 备份文件的选择:恢复的备份文件应该符合恢复点的需求,同时需要确保备份文件完整、可以用。
  • 恢复的方式:可以是整库恢复、表空间恢复、数据文件恢复等。
  • 恢复测试:完成恢复操作后,需要对恢复的数据进行测试,以确保数据的完整性和正确性。

总之,在进行Oracle数据库备份和恢复的工作中,需要注意选择合适的备份工具和备份策略,执行备份和恢复的过程中需要注意数据完整性和业务的持续性。